An impatient Ryanair passenger left a plane via the emergency exit and ended up perched on the wing after he grew tired of waiting to disembark.

 

A man has been arrested at Malaga–Costa del Sol Airport after opening the emergency exit door and getting out on to the wing after becoming fed up with waiting to disembark.

 

The 57-year-old Polish national can be seen in the video perched on the wing of flight FR8164 with his hand luggage as the plane sits on the tarmac.

 

The passenger had become frustrated that the New Year’s Day flight departed the UK one-hour later than scheduled, and then was kept waiting again on the plane in Malaga.

 

Fernando Del Valle Villalobos filmed the Polish man making his exit and shared the footage on Facebook.

 

“After leaving London an hour late and arriving in Malaga only to be left waiting another 30 minutes inside the plane, with no explanation as to why from Ryanair, this man decided he wasn’t going to wait any longer,” he wrote.

 

“He activated the emergency door and left, saying, ‘I’m going via the wing.’ It was surreal.”

 

A spokesman for Ryanair said: “This airport security breach occurred after landing in Malaga airport on 1st January.

 

“Malaga airport police immediately arrested the passenger in question and since this was a breach of Spanish safety and security regulations, it is being dealt with by the Spanish authorities.”

 

The man is expected to face a hefty fine.
